Grand Theft Auto III pc Game Reviews
Grand Theft Auto III
Critic Score
Metascore: 93 Metascore out of 100
User Score  
8.8 out of 10
based on 20 reviews
Read critic reviews
How did we calculate this?
based on 59 votes
Read user comments
Rate this game

The PC version features enhanced 3D audio. Environmentally scaled and referenced from the player's perspective. Create your own customizable Liberty City radio station, using the built-in mp3 player. State-of-the art visuals utilizing the latest PC hardware render the city more beautifully than ever in 32 bit color. The skinnable player character enables fans to create and upload their own skin textures and to use a scanned-in photo to play as themselves. [Rockstar]

PUBLISHER: Rockstar Games
DEVELOPER: DMA Design
GENRE(S): Action
PLAYERS: 1
ESRB RATING: M (Mature)
RELEASE DATE: May 21, 2002
